Stok Güncelleme

  • Bu servis aracılığıyla; entegre edilmiş ürünlerin kırılım stoğunu güncelleyebilirsiniz.
  • Tek seferde birden fazla kırılım stoğunu güncelleyebilirsiniz.
  • Parametre olarak kırılım id (variant_id) yada barkod (barcode) gönderilebilir ve sistemde buna göre arama yapılır.
  • POST https://marketplace-stg.modanisa.com/api/marketplace/updateProductStock
    Parametre Açıklama Veri Tipi Zorunlu
    variant_id - barcode Firmaya ait kırılım id yada barkod string Evet
    quantity Kırılım stok adedi integer Evet

    Request:
    {
        "Products": [
            {
                "variant_id": "123153",
                "quantity": 12
            },
            {
                "barcode": "643241233",
                "quantity": 5
            }
        ]
    }
    
    

    Success Response:
    {
        "success": true,
        "message": "success",
        "status_code": 200,
        "batchId": "211021-71QUVC0XJTMFVY9VFXMRIUC3UKO240FR6FYQJDI4OS4"
    }
    
    

    Eğer isteğiniz "Success" tipinde size geri dönüş yaparsa, yanıt datasında "BatchId" parametresini göreceksiniz. Bu parametreyi Batch servisinden sorgulayarak, istek yaptığınız ürünün durumunu takip edebilirsiniz.


    Error Response:
    {
        "success": false,
        "data": "",
        "message": "Invalid Data",
        "status_code": 400
    }